The northern coast of the island forms the southern shore of the Victoria Harbor. Political and economic center of Hong Kong, the Central area on the island is the historical. Hong Kong Island is an idyllic island in the southern part of Hong Kong.
The northern part of Hong Kong Island together with Kowloon forms the core urban area of Hong Kong. The mountain ranges across the island are also famous for hiking.
